Neil deGrasse Tyson is giving a talk and he has an interesting viewpoint in that there are 3 big drivers that make things happen: fear, profit, love of country/king/diety. It also goes on to talk about things that changed the world that were never envisioned. A pseudo quote is: the most important thing we discovered when we went to the moon was the earth.
